These nucleoporin 35kDa ELISA kits are immunodetection tools for measuring specific protein levels in biological samples. nucleoporin 35kDa is an alias of the human NUP35 gene, which encodes the protein, nucleoporin 35. The protein is known to function as a component of the nuclear pore complex (NPC). The NUP35 protein is 326 amino acid residues in length and 34.8 kilodaltons in mass. However, as many as 3 protein isoforms have been identified. It is localized to the nucleus and membrane of the cell. Other names for this target antigen include nucleoporin NUP35, mitotic phosphoprotein 44, and nuclear pore complex protein Nup53.
